Well, a lot of people have insisted to me that Titan is harder than Turn 1, and possibly Turn 2. Turn 2 seems a bit of a stretch, but regardless I'd still place Titan HM roughly in that area of difficulty.

Well, if that's the case, the EM Primals wouldn't need to be THAT much harder, to approach Turns 4 and 5 levels of difficulty.

Which is exactly what I wanted them to do, since the hardcore players need something to keep them challenged.

I would argue that Titan and Turn 1 are almost at the same level of difficulty, the only thing is that you can brute force Turn 1 once you get enough gear, Titan stays the same.

Turn 2 is an execution check if you don't do the enrage/easy mode strat, for us at times its more difficult that turn 4, which again with enough gear you can just brute force for the most part.

Doubt that EX Primals will be anywhere close to Twin's, the issue with Twin is the length of the fight as well as how on phase 3-4 there's elements that can not only instant kill someone, but instant kill your whole group.

Overall expect world first on Garuda/Titan within hours of the patch coming live and Ifrit to go down not long after that.

For most of our GAF coil groups it shouldn't take long to get the kills.
